ButtonState Enumeration
Specifies the appearance of a button.
This enumeration has a FlagsAttribute attribute that allows a bitwise combination of its member values.
Assembly: System.Windows.Forms (in System.Windows.Forms.dll)
| Member name | Description | |
|---|---|---|
| All | All flags except Normal are set. | |
| Checked | The button has a checked or latched appearance. Use this appearance to show that a toggle button has been pressed. | |
| Flat | The button has a flat, two-dimensional appearance. | |
| Inactive | The button is inactive (grayed). | |
| Normal | The button has its normal appearance (three-dimensional). | |
| Pushed | The button appears pressed. |
This enumeration represents the different states of a button. The default state is Normal.
